Dee was a cornerstone of Fairmont State cheerleading from 1996–1999, helping establish the program as one of the nation’s best. A four-year team member, she was a three-time All-WVIAC selection and a four-time conference champion, while also competing on the national stage where Fairmont State earned two UCA national runner-up finishes and two third-place performances during her career.
Following her time as a student-athlete, Johnson transitioned into coaching, where her leadership and passion elevated the program even further. As a coach, she guided Fairmont State to four UCA national championships and eight WVIAC titles, continuing the tradition of excellence she helped build as a competitor.
